1. 什么是 ec-canvas? ec-canvas 是腾讯微信团队开发的一个小程序组件,它允许开发者在微信小程序中使用 ECharts 来绘制图表。ECharts 是一个使用 JavaScript 实现的开源可视化图表库,提供了丰富的图表类型和强大的交互功能。通过 ec-canvas,开发者可以在小程序中实现高质量的图表展示。 2. ec-canvas 在小程序中...
打开Github ec-canvas 项目页面:https://github.com/ecomfe/ec-canvas。 点击Cloneordownload,选择Download ZIP来下载 ec-canvas 组件。 解压缩下载的 ZIP 文件,打开解压缩后的文件夹,可以看到其中包含一个名为ec-canvas的文件夹,其中包含了 ec-canvas 组件的主要代码。 将ec-canvas文件夹中的文件复制到您小程序...
需要下载ec-canvas组件,并添加引用 wxml <viewclass="container"wx:for="{{ec}}"wx:key="index"><ec-canvasid="id_{{index}}"canvas-id="canvas_id_{{index}}"ec="{{ item }}"force-use-old-canvas="true"></ec-canvas></view> js import * as echarts from './ec-canvas/echarts'Page({...
</p> <p>一、初始化eccanvas</p> <p>在微信小程序的页面中,首先需要引入eccanvas组件,并在页面的wxml文件中进行布局。然后,在js文件中,通过eccanvas.init方法初始化eccanvas组件,指定canvas的id和需要使用的WebGL版本。</p> <p>二、绘制内容</p> <p>初始化完成后,就可以在eccanvas上进行绘图操作了。ec...
ec-canvas 在小程序上的使用(一)https://developer.aliyun.com/article/1426112 IV. 使用ec-canvas绘制图表 1. 根据echarts各组件属性设置ec-canvas参数 ec-canvas会将ECharts实例中的option参数解析为对应canvas的属性来渲染图表。根据不同组件的属性,ec-canvas会将option参数解析为对应的canvas参数。
会员中心 VIP福利社 VIP免费专区 VIP专属特权 客户端 登录 百度文库 其他 ec-canvas 用法EC-Canvas是一个用于绘制图表的JavaScript库,它使用HTML5 Canvas元素来渲染图表,并提供了一系列API来定制和交互图表。©2022 Baidu |由 百度智能云 提供计算服务 | 使用百度前必读 | 文库协议 | 网站地图 | 百度营销 ...
使用ec-canvas展示echarts图表,但是在实际操作中,偶现echarts空白问题。 ## 解决 ``` const getData = async() => { const data = await fetchData(); // 调用接口获取数据 const option = {
3.可以在ec-canvas标签中直接添加force-use-old-canvas="true"属性(<ec-canvas force-use-old-canvas...
小程序ec-canvas组件封装 ⼩程序ec-canvas组件封装微信⼩程序通过ec-canvas实现数据可视化。需求:当前页⾯需要渲染多个图表 问题:⼆次封装ec-canvas时,由于组件this指向问题导致图表覆盖 解决:将每⼀个ec对象挂载到app()全局。代码⽰例:<!-- 可动态⽣成 wxml --> <ec-canvas id="{{ canvasId }...
具体来说,我们将ec-canvas组件放置在一层 div 容器中,然后通过设置它的display属性为flex,以父容器的宽度为基准,进行图表的自适应展示。 同时我们也可以通过在getOption()方法中,对不同的情况返回不同的配置项,以针对不同的屏幕大小进行设置。 2. echarts小程序版的性能与问题解决方案 ...